    In organic chemistry, an aldehyde (/ ˈældɪhaɪd /) is an organic compound containing a functional group with the structure R−CH=O. [ 1 ] . The functional group itself (without the "R" side chain) can be referred to as an aldehyde but can also be classified as a formyl group.

  4. 26 lip 2022 · Aldehydes and ketones are organic compounds which incorporate a carbonyl functional group, C=O. The carbon atom of this group has two remaining bonds that may be occupied by hydrogen, alkyl or aryl substituents. If at least one of these substituents is hydrogen, the compound is an aldehyde.

  7. As text, an aldehyde group is represented asCHO; a ketone is represented as –C(O)– or –CO–. In both aldehydes and ketones, the geometry around the carbon atom in the carbonyl group is trigonal planar; the carbon atom exhibits sp 2 hybridization.
